I also must say if you are out of the US like I am NFL games are just not available on NFL network or direct tv or any other way I can find (in Asia in any case). So not by choice I have to watch it this way. The Thai government has been blocking a lot of the sites too because they love to block stuff here. Justin, Channel surfing and most of those types are being blocked. The one this guy has been pushing is to me one of 2 options I can find this year and it is far better quality, in fact really the best stream I have had in 3 years of doing this. So I am thankful for it. On a sort of side note: It is a shame because if the NFL really wanted to they could develop a market here. There are a lot of Ex-pats from the US here and Thai's could learn to like it. Right now, I pay for premium satellite service (they have no cable here), there are four games a week, always big market teams even in pre-season and they play them over and over during the week. That is it and it really sucks. There is a TV show that they talk football on but it is all in Thai and I don't understand it much. They really could make more money but they chose not to pursue the market because it is small. This points out the NFL is never going global, to me. They could also spend some money to have little league here, I am a teacher and last year I had an American football "club" after school and the kids liked it a lot. If they could see games and knew more about it they would get into it for sure>

  7. blood, sweat, and tears it up Newton's laws of motion Ready, Willing, Able Nina, Pinta, Santa Maria (Columbus' ships) Lock, Stock, Barrel Brains, Brawn, Beauty Past, Present, Future Hook, Line, Sinker The og 3 headed monster; Cerberus In Greek mythology, Kerberos ("demon of the pit"), often called by the Latinized name Cerberus, was the hound of Hades --- a monstrous three-headed dog (sometimes said to have fifty or one-hundred heads), (sometimes) with a snake for a tail and innumerable snake heads on his back. He guarded the gate to Hades (the Greek underworld) and ensured that the dead could not leave and the living could not enter
